1 options

4 New Apartments for Rent near Metairie Club Gardens

New Metairie Club Gardens Metairie, LA Apartments Available Now

Page 1 / 1: 4 new apartments for rent

Apartments

  • 101 Stella St Photo 1
    $2,700

    3 beds, 1.5 baths

    101 Stella St

    Condo in Metairie, LA

  • 305 Stella St Photo 1
    $1,450

    2 beds, 1 bath

    305 Stella St

    Duplex in Metairie, LA

  • 439 Betz Pl Photo 1
    $5,400

    4 beds, 2.5 baths

    439 Betz Pl

    House in Metairie, LA